Computing for the Social Good

Michael Goldweber

Association for Computing Machinery

Special Interest Group on Computer Science Education

SISL in STEM Convocation

Computing for the Social Good

To alter the perception regarding the study of computing so that (eventually) ambitious young idealists elect to study computing so they can “save the world.”

Primary Methodology(Or how does this look in the classroom)

Replace examples used in introductory computing courses (e.g. games, mobile apps) with ones that have a humanitarian appeal: sustainability, humanitarian non-profit, scientific research, etc.

Connect with students’ values rather than their interests.

Hoped for Outcomes

Beyond the obvious…

Increased interest in and retention of women and other under-represented demographics studying computation.

A shift in the mind-set of computing graduates.

Spreading the Word

Digital communities of like-minded instructors.(Computing Portal and blog)

Online repository of exemplar assignments.

Special sessions at professional meetings.

Widely disseminated publications.

Proselytizing authors of popular introductory texts.

We are also international: ITiCSE Working Group.

Future Steps

Work harder within the disciplinary society to connect with more members.

Get inserted into the new CS Principles course/initiative. (i.e. High Schools)

Develop interdisciplinary strategies.

Undertake rigorous research to test outcomes hypotheses.
